Waiting as a form of protest: to remind the world of victims of political murder and unlawful imprisonment, the Prague-based Dutch translator and activist Otakar van Gemund has come up with a unique form of protest at Prague Airport. Along with a group of friends and sympathizers he has been turning up at Terminal 1, mingling with people meeting passengers arriving from Russia and Belarus, and holding up notices with names such as Anna Politkovskaya, Natalya Estemirova, or Oleg Sentsov.
